The biggest home builder in NSW is seeking urgent clarity from the Albanese government that its new land development business, as well as its practice of buying lots for speculative home builds, won’t be hit by measures in Tuesday’s budget aimed at preventing foreign investors land banking.
NEX Building Group, which operates under brands including McDonald Jones Homes, has been majority owned by Japan’s Asahi Kasei Homes since 2021, and as a foreign investor in Australian housing wanted to get confirmation from federal Housing Minister Clare O’Neil about how any new crackdown would affect it.
